Responsible for driving global product management across the full ABL90 lifecycle—from early innovation to end-of-life. The role contributes to Radiometer’s growth and market position by translating Voice of Customer (VoC), clinical insights, and market dynamics into clear product strategies, business cases, and portfolio decisions that deliver long-term value in acute care diagnostics. This position reports to the Director, Global Product Management ABL90 and is part of the Global Product & Portfolio Management team.
In This Role
- Shape and execute product strategy for the ABL90 portfolio, including defining scope, parameters, and solution direction.
- Translate customer, clinical, and market insights into product requirements and new clinical applications.
- Develop business cases and pricing strategies to support investment and portfolio decisions.
- Lead global go-to-market strategies, including value propositions, positioning, and commercial enablement.
- Drive cross-functional collaboration with R&D, Medical Affairs, Project Management, Marketing, and regional teams.
- Monitor and optimize portfolio performance through KPIs, revenue tracking, and margin analysis.
- Support demand forecasting, supply planning, and continuous improvement using DBS tools and data-driven processes.
